**Save StorySave this storySave StorySave this storyChanel Beads’ Shane Lavers has detailed the follow-up to his 2024 debut Your Day Will Come—and it’s also titled Your Day Will Come. The album arrives June 26 on Jagjaguwar, and includes last year’s “The Coward Forgets His Nightmare” as well as a new single, “Song for the Messenger,” which arrives with an atmospheric, grayscale video. Your Day Will Come (the new one) features contributions from violinist Zachary Paul and singer Maya McGrory—both of whom played on the last Chanel Beads record—plus More Eaze, Anastasia Coope, and Tchad Cousins of Urika’s Bedroom. “This song is laughing at me,” Lavers said of “Song for the Messenger” in a press release. “Like looking over your shoulder and walking off a cliff. The video is about no fear.”
